Cloudberry. Chamomile. Cane sugar. Ships within 1 week of your roast dateRoast date / restingSpecialty bags carry the roast date, not a best-before. Coffee needs days to degas CO₂ after roasting ('resting') and is typically best within weeks, not months.. 100% specialty arabica. A washedWashed processThe fruit is removed from the seed before drying, usually with fermentation and a water rinse. Tends to give clean, transparent cups where origin character shows clearly. GeishaGesha (Geisha)A rare, jasmine-and-bergamot scented variety originally from Ethiopia's Gesha forest, made famous by Panama's Hacienda La Esmeralda. Routinely the most expensive coffee at auction. from Leon and Aideen Christianakis' Acacia Hills estate on the slopes of Mount Oldeani — all juicyAcidityThe bright, lively, fruit-like sensation in coffee — praise, not a flaw. Citric sparkle, malic apple-crispness, tartaric wine notes; light roasts preserve more of it. sweetness and delicate florals. A rare Tanzanian gem. Beans peak 7–30 days after roasting, so there's no rush to brew.
